Benefits of Using an Exercise Cycle
Exercise cycles provide a multitude of advantages, making them an outstanding option for both novices and experienced professional athletes. Below is a detailed list of these benefits:
| Benefit | Description |
|---|---|
| Low Impact Exercise | Unlike running or other high-impact activities, cycling places less pressure on the joints, making it appropriate for individuals with joint concerns or injuries. |
| Cardiovascular Health | Routine cycling enhances heart health by enhancing the heart muscle, lowering high blood pressure, and increasing overall endurance. |
| Muscle Tone and Strength | Cycling works major muscle groups, including the quadriceps, hamstrings, glutes, and calves, assisting to tone and strengthen these areas. |
| Weight Management | A reliable tool for burning calories, biking can assist with weight reduction when combined with a well balanced diet plan. |
| Convenience | An exercise cycle can be used inside, permitting workouts despite weather condition conditions. |
| Versatility | Numerous exercise cycles include adjustable resistance levels, making them suitable for users of all physical fitness levels, from novices to advanced bicyclists. |
| Mental Health Benefits | Exercise releases endorphins, which can reduce tension and promote a positive state of mind. Routine cycling can assist enhance psychological well-being. |
| Home entertainment Options | Lots of modern-day exercise cycles come geared up with Bluetooth speakers, screens for streaming, or apps for interactive exercises, making exercising more enjoyable. |
Kinds Of Exercise Cycles
Exercise cycles been available in various styles and designs, each dealing with different choices and workout regimens. Here are the primary types:
1. Upright Bikes
- Description: Similar to a traditional bicycle, users maintain an upright position.
- Best For: Users aiming to duplicate outside cycling and concentrating on cardiovascular fitness.
2. Recumbent Bikes
- Description: These bikes have a larger seat and back assistance, enabling users to being in a reclined position.
- Best For: Those looking for convenience, people with back concerns, and older adults.
3. Spin Bikes
- Description: Designed for high-intensity exercises, spin bikes generally have a much heavier flywheel and permit different standing positions.
- Best For: Fitness enthusiasts who take pleasure in spin classes or high-performance biking.
4. Folding Bikes
- Description: Compact designs that can be folded for storage, ideal for those with restricted area.
- Best For: Apartment residents or anyone trying to find a portable exercise option.
| Kind Of Exercise Cycle | Key Features |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|---|
| Upright Bike | Light-weight, compact | Mimics outside cycling | Less comfy |
| Recumbent Bike | Larger seat, back support | Comfortable for long trips | Takes up more area |
| Spin Bike | Heavy flywheel | Intense exercises, adjustable resistance | Not always comfy |
| Folding Bike | Space-saving style | Portable, simple to store | May do not have stability in some models |
Picking the Right Exercise Cycle
Choosing the right exercise cycle depends on specific choices, workout objectives, and spending plan. Here are some aspects to think about:
- Space Availability: Determine the space you have for your exercise cycle. If you have restricted space, consider a folding bike.
- Exercise Goals: Are you searching for a low-intensity exercise or something more intense? If you choose high-intensity training, a spin bike may be the best option.
- Budget: Exercise cycles can be found in various rate varieties. Set a budget and try to find designs that satisfy your needs without surpassing it.
- Convenience: Test out different types of bikes to discover one that feels comfy. Search for designs with adjustable seats and handlebars.
- Features: Consider extra functions such as heart rate monitors, Bluetooth connectivity, and integrated workout programs.

Safety and Considerations
While exercise cycles are normally safe for many users, there are some important suggestions to keep in mind to make sure optimum safety:
- Proper Setup: Adjust the seat height so that your knees are somewhat bent at the bottom of the pedal stroke.
- Warm-Up and Cool Down: Always begin with a warm-up and end with a cool down to avoid injury.
- Stay Hydrated: Drink water before, throughout, and after your workout to stay hydrated.
- Listen to Your Body: If you feel any pain, stop and examine your form. Speak with an expert if necessary.
